--- Log opened Mon Jul 13 00:00:17 2020 00:30 -!- Evanito [~Evanito@cpe-76-87-174-228.socal.res.rr.com] has quit [Read error: Connection reset by peer] 00:55 < k3tan> has anyone got yield generator to start on boot of machine? or is that not really advised? 01:15 -!- jonatack [~jon@192.113.14.109.rev.sfr.net] has joined #joinmarket 01:21 -!- asymptotically [~asymptoti@gateway/tor-sasl/asymptotically] has joined #joinmarket 01:41 -!- rdymac [uid31665@gateway/web/irccloud.com/x-mtgojwnzssoqnbvb] has joined #joinmarket 01:48 < DSRelBot> [DS/CatoAlex] that means you'd have to provide the wallet passwort in an automated way, in plaintext somewhere. I advise against that and havent even started to test any automated startup due to this. 01:55 < waxwing> k3tan, i think openoms might have something to say about that. i forget the details of what he's done but see his joininbox project. 02:01 < k3tan> yeah, i was wondering how to input the password in using perhaps a --stdin flag like lnd does 02:02 < k3tan> i knew i'd get some push back on storing my password somewhere in plain text lol 02:04 < waxwing> k3tan, we have a password-from-stdin option 02:05 < waxwing> see the --help ( --wallet-password-stdin) 02:11 < k3tan> waxwing: `python yg-privacyenhanced.py wallet.jmdat --wallet-password-stdin /path/to/passwordfile` 02:11 < k3tan> is that how it would work? 02:15 < waxwing> well no not exactly like that, it reads from stdin 02:15 < waxwing> tbh i never really tried it out but again i think maybe joininbox might help you 02:15 < k3tan> i'll speak with openoms 02:15 < waxwing> well i tried it but just enough to check it works. i mean i never used it in my workflow. 02:16 < waxwing> yeah but i mean it's on his github, i think you'll find it there. or if not, i'm sure someone wrote code using this ... 03:03 -!- Naomi88Schultz [~Naomi88Sc@static.57.1.216.95.clients.your-server.de] has joined #joinmarket 03:53 -!- belcher_ [~belcher@unaffiliated/belcher] has joined #joinmarket 03:56 -!- belcher [~belcher@unaffiliated/belcher] has quit [Ping timeout: 246 seconds] 04:01 -!- xochon_ [~user@gateway/tor-sasl/xochon] has quit [Remote host closed the connection] 04:01 -!- jonatack [~jon@192.113.14.109.rev.sfr.net] has quit [Ping timeout: 265 seconds] 04:02 -!- xochon_ [~user@gateway/tor-sasl/xochon] has joined #joinmarket 05:11 < fluffypony> I tweeted about JM :-P 05:11 < fluffypony> https://twitter.com/fluffypony/status/1282647686525722625 05:13 < belcher_> iv only heard of "defi" because i keep an eye on twitter, but yeah for the investor it sounds like a more risky, less safe, with-KYC, version of joinmarket 05:14 < belcher_> i think a big reason joinmarket yield-generating isnt as well known is because existing yield-gen operators dont want competition 05:22 -!- slivera [~slivera@103.231.88.10] has quit [Remote host closed the connection] 05:26 -!- rabidus [~rabidus@81-175-144-89.bb.dnainternet.fi] has quit [Quit: Changing server] 05:27 -!- rabidus [~rabidus@81-175-144-89.bb.dnainternet.fi] has joined #joinmarket 06:17 -!- tlo1337 [~tlo1337@142.183.245.114] has quit [Quit: Leaving] 06:18 -!- tlo1337 [~tlo1337@142.183.245.114] has joined #joinmarket 06:26 -!- MaxSan [~four@194.99.104.35] has joined #joinmarket 06:27 -!- Netsplit *.net <-> *.split quits: treyzania, takinbo, waxwing, k3tan 06:28 -!- Netsplit over, joins: k3tan, treyzania, takinbo, waxwing 07:00 -!- Davterra [~tralfaz@104.200.129.62] has joined #joinmarket 07:09 -!- tlo1337 [~tlo1337@142.183.245.114] has quit [Quit: Leaving] 07:10 -!- Davterra [~tralfaz@104.200.129.62] has quit [Remote host closed the connection] 07:11 -!- Davterra [~tralfaz@104.200.129.62] has joined #joinmarket 07:14 -!- Tralfaz [~tralfaz@89.45.90.179] has joined #joinmarket 07:16 -!- Davterra [~tralfaz@104.200.129.62] has quit [Ping timeout: 264 seconds] 07:22 -!- jonatack [~jon@2a01:e0a:53c:a200:bb54:3be5:c3d0:9ce5] has joined #joinmarket 07:41 -!- viasil_ [~nobody@95.174.67.172] has quit [Ping timeout: 264 seconds] 07:41 < MaxSan> erm 07:41 < MaxSan> is there an issue sending joins to a native segwit address 07:41 < MaxSan> for reducing the entropy of the tx 07:42 -!- viasil_ [~nobody@95.174.67.172] has joined #joinmarket 07:43 -!- Naomi88Schultz [~Naomi88Sc@static.57.1.216.95.clients.your-server.de] has quit [Ping timeout: 240 seconds] 08:13 < belcher_> MaxSan yes it leaks a bit of information, but if you use the tumbler script or otherwise make multiple coinjoins then the link between coins coming in and coins going out should still be kept private 08:21 < waxwing> has anyone seen this when starting to serve on a hidden service endpoint? "513 Unacceptable option value: Failed to configure rendezvous options. See logs for details." 08:21 < waxwing> it doesn't help that i can't find any tor logs :) 08:28 -!- asymptotically [~asymptoti@gateway/tor-sasl/asymptotically] has quit [Quit: Leaving] 08:58 < MaxSan> yeah realistically I dont think it makes much difference considering almost every tx I make is via coinjoins lol 09:05 < DSRelBot> [DS/CatoAlex] waxwing, my tor log is located at /var/log/tor/notices.log 09:05 < DSRelBot> [DS/CatoAlex] but never saw this error before 09:21 -!- belcher_ [~belcher@unaffiliated/belcher] has quit [Quit: Leaving] 09:21 < waxwing> AlexCato yes i am finding using txtorcon a bit bewildering at the moment. silly thing is i've done this already for coinswapcs but something is different somewhere, didn't get that error before using code as per https://github.com/AdamISZ/CoinSwapCS/blob/master/coinswap/tor.py 09:30 < waxwing> btw i have nothing at all in /var/log/tor 09:48 -!- Evanito [~Evanito@cpe-76-87-174-228.socal.res.rr.com] has joined #joinmarket 09:54 -!- asymptotically [~asymptoti@gateway/tor-sasl/asymptotically] has joined #joinmarket 10:14 -!- ghost43 [~daer@gateway/tor-sasl/daer] has quit [Remote host closed the connection] 10:14 -!- ghost43 [~daer@gateway/tor-sasl/daer] has joined #joinmarket 11:40 < qubenix> waxwing: check /run/tor/log if you are still looking. not sure what your issue is, but check your system clock is always first thing with tor errors. 11:41 < waxwing> qubenix, thanks. i only have "control control.authcookie tor.pid" in /run/tor (when running) 11:42 < waxwing> system clock, i see, could be, how do i do that? 11:57 -!- MaxSan [~four@194.99.104.35] has quit [Quit: Leaving.] 12:11 -!- belcher [~belcher@unaffiliated/belcher] has joined #joinmarket 12:21 < qubenix> waxwing: compare you system time with time.is or similar site. use `date` to fix it if need be. i found my tor logs in whonix with `sudo find . / | grep tor | grep log` 12:23 < DSRelBot> [DS/CatoAlex] or just let it set automatically with some NTP daemon? Is there any risk involved in that which I'm not seeing? 12:23 -!- kristapsk [~KK@gateway/tor-sasl/kristapsk] has joined #joinmarket 12:33 < qubenix> CatoAlex: you can see here why patrick/whonix decided to write their own software instead of using ntp: https://www.whonix.org/wiki/Sdwdate 12:44 < DSRelBot> [DS/CatoAlex] thanks qubenix! 13:20 -!- lnostdal [~lnostdal@cable-84-43-233-231.mnet.bg] has joined #joinmarket 14:23 -!- slivera [~slivera@103.231.88.10] has joined #joinmarket 14:29 < emzy> waxwing: I think the default logging for tor is via syslog now. /var/log/syslog 14:40 < waxwing> emzy, thanks. indeed, i see an entry in that log for when a connection is first made "Jul 13 22:35:46 waxwing-N85-N87-HJ-HJ1-HK1 Tor[19404]: New control connection opened from 127.0.0.1." but then nothing else there. the python script is returning the error i mentioned above, after some seconds or minutes. 14:40 < waxwing> "513 Unacceptable option value: Failed to configure rendezvous options. See logs for details." 14:42 < waxwing> looks like it may be a parsing error as per https://github.com/torproject/tor/blob/064e23e95c8d0d0fb762e1cb7699c4bd4c75ecb8/src/feature/control/control_cmd.c 14:42 < waxwing> github kinda screwed up rn :) 14:43 -!- asymptotically [~asymptoti@gateway/tor-sasl/asymptotically] has quit [Quit: Leaving] 14:44 < emzy> they changed the default fron v2 to v3 hidden services. Manybe that's a problem. 14:44 < emzy> https://trac.torproject.org/projects/tor/ticket/27446 14:51 < waxwing> emzy, does it mean that if you put HiddenService config in /etc/tor/torrc you have to also specify HiddenServiceVersion as well as HiddenServicePort and HiddenServiceDir? 14:52 < emzy> I think so. 14:52 < waxwing> thanks for finding that, it does indeed look like it could very well be related, or it could also note. the dialog in that thread is weird. 14:52 < waxwing> i have no need for v2 onion per se; for all i know, txtorcon, the python package i'm using, supports both (i thought it did). 14:52 < waxwing> my tor version is 0.3.2 .. maybe this is old? 14:53 < emzy> v3 is much better. We also move to v3 for Bisq. Because it is also more reliable. 14:53 < emzy> It's not only the address format. 14:54 < waxwing> sure, but i am only interested in whatever i can get to work, for now. at the moment i only want to test a client so i'm setting up a HS just for that. 14:54 < waxwing> i'm aware of the difference at least in general terms (key size), mostly this is about just getting anything to work :) 14:54 < emzy> I see. 14:56 < waxwing> i don't think the problem is Tor side, it's something wrong with the python package i think (txtorcon), but it was just really hard because i could not find any info on that error message, nor any logs. Tor seems to be very weird about logs :) 15:00 -!- nixbitcoin [~nixbitcoi@gateway/tor-sasl/nixbitcoin] has quit [Remote host closed the connection] 15:00 < emzy> I think txtorcon uses some option that has changed. Your tor version is not that old. 15:01 -!- nixbitcoin [~nixbitcoi@gateway/tor-sasl/nixbitcoin] has joined #joinmarket 15:01 < waxwing> hmm yeah i am leaning in that direction too. 15:02 < waxwing> it was working fine 2 years ago, which is the only reason i was surprised it didn't work now :) 15:05 < emzy> file permissions of hiddenServiceDir are right? 15:06 < waxwing> oh; maybe not. what do they need to be? 15:07 < waxwing> oh hang on i think i was trying it with /var/lib/tor/something and set in torrc so i think it's automatic 15:08 < waxwing> yeah this test one is identical to the ones i've already had running for bitcoin and ssh 15:08 < emzy> If it is in the torrc you don't need to do it again via the tor control port 15:08 < emzy> so already in use. 15:09 -!- xochon_ [~user@gateway/tor-sasl/xochon] has quit [Remote host closed the connection] 15:09 < waxwing> indeed, i think the problem is related to that - it may be that txtorcon is not able to recognize the existing config of the existing tor instance and tries to create it again. or something. 15:10 -!- xochon_ [~user@gateway/tor-sasl/xochon] has joined #joinmarket 15:16 < emzy> you can have another HS address for the txtorcon 15:31 -!- Tralfaz [~tralfaz@89.45.90.179] has quit [Ping timeout: 272 seconds] 15:54 < openoms> Is it possible to make JM CoinJoins on testnet? 15:54 < waxwing> openoms, if you set up makers as well as takers it is. i don't know of anyone doing it. 15:55 < openoms> I am trying for a while now with two wallets. Min makers set to 1 15:55 < waxwing> emzy, maybe you misunderstood my 'identical', i only meant that the file permissions and ownership are the same (and the config), not that they're the same. or maybe you didn't. 15:55 < openoms> it seems to freez after sourcing the commitment 15:55 < waxwing> openoms, read TESTING.md and ignore the first line :) 15:56 < waxwing> use regtest, it's much easier. but if you want to use testnet sure we can debug it guess. 15:57 < openoms> ahh, good document, but wanted to try testnet because my aim was to CJ into an LN channel 15:58 < openoms> My JM is also on latest master. so that might confuse things 15:58 < waxwing> hmm, i dunno. is your joinmarket.cfg adjusted for testnet? 15:59 < emzy> waxwing: hm not shure. To be clear you either have the HS configured in torrc or you use txtorcon. Bouth at the same time will not work. 15:59 < waxwing> 'freeze after sourcing commitment' suggests to me a problem with the irc stuff 15:59 < waxwing> emzy, hmm maybe i got confused about that. i will look at it again, thanks. 16:00 < openoms> @waxwing yes, the wallets are fully functional 16:00 < openoms> here is an output: https://pastebin.com/raw/VDTi0VyZ 16:01 < openoms> it just freeezes after this and cannot even exit gracefully 16:01 < openoms> just getting this trying to close: 16:01 < openoms> ^C2020-07-13 23:12:58+0100 [JMTakerClientProtocol,client] Received SIGINT, shutting down. 16:01 < openoms> ^C2020-07-13 23:13:00+0100 [JMTakerClientProtocol,client] Received SIGINT, shutting down. 16:02 < waxwing> huh i thought i fixed that issue 16:02 < waxwing> sorry late here if you have any more thoughts feel free to jot them down 16:02 < waxwing> also i am backlogged with like 20 different things to do as i was complaining here a few hours ago, lol (just saying it cos it means it might take a while) 16:03 < waxwing> but obv if i think of something from the output i'll let you know 16:03 < openoms> sure, agree it is late. ok, should I open an issue? 16:03 < openoms> there is no urgency in this 16:03 < waxwing> https://github.com/JoinMarket-Org/joinmarket-clientserver/pull/585 16:04 < waxwing> sure 16:05 < openoms> thank you! 16:06 < waxwing> openoms, oh i just had a thought 16:07 < waxwing> type 'y' 16:07 < waxwing> in regtest for some reason i never figured out, it does not print out the prompt ('do you accept?'), it might be the same in testnet (?) 16:08 < openoms> ok, trying :) 16:15 -!- openoms [~quassel@195.140.215.182] has quit [Ping timeout: 256 seconds] 16:16 -!- openoms [~quassel@195.140.215.182] has joined #joinmarket 16:29 -!- Evanito [~Evanito@cpe-76-87-174-228.socal.res.rr.com] has quit [Remote host closed the connection] 16:29 -!- Evanito [~Evanito@cpe-76-87-174-228.socal.res.rr.com] has joined #joinmarket 17:27 -!- DSRelBot [~DSRelBot@p5de4a168.dip0.t-ipconnect.de] has quit [Ping timeout: 264 seconds] 17:28 -!- HackRelay [~jmrelayha@p5de4a168.dip0.t-ipconnect.de] has quit [Ping timeout: 240 seconds] 17:38 -!- HackRelay [~jmrelayha@p54866855.dip0.t-ipconnect.de] has joined #joinmarket 17:40 -!- DSRelBot [~DSRelBot@p54866855.dip0.t-ipconnect.de] has joined #joinmarket 18:12 -!- DSRelBot [~DSRelBot@p54866855.dip0.t-ipconnect.de] has quit [Ping timeout: 264 seconds] 18:13 -!- HackRelay [~jmrelayha@p54866855.dip0.t-ipconnect.de] has quit [Ping timeout: 264 seconds] 18:27 -!- DSRelBot [~DSRelBot@p5de4ac28.dip0.t-ipconnect.de] has joined #joinmarket 18:28 -!- HackRelay [~jmrelayha@p5de4ac28.dip0.t-ipconnect.de] has joined #joinmarket 18:56 -!- sosthene [~sosthene@gateway/tor-sasl/sosthene] has quit [Remote host closed the connection] 19:02 -!- sosthene [~sosthene@gateway/tor-sasl/sosthene] has joined #joinmarket 20:27 -!- Davterra [~tralfaz@89.45.90.114] has joined #joinmarket 20:54 -!- liead [~adlai@unaffiliated/adlai] has joined #joinmarket 20:54 -!- adlai [~adlai@unaffiliated/adlai] has quit [Read error: Connection reset by peer] 21:23 -!- Evanito [~Evanito@cpe-76-87-174-228.socal.res.rr.com] has quit [Ping timeout: 264 seconds] 21:24 -!- Evanito [~Evanito@cpe-76-87-174-228.socal.res.rr.com] has joined #joinmarket 21:26 -!- nixbitcoin [~nixbitcoi@gateway/tor-sasl/nixbitcoin] has quit [Remote host closed the connection] 21:27 -!- nixbitcoin [~nixbitcoi@gateway/tor-sasl/nixbitcoin] has joined #joinmarket 21:44 -!- technonerd [~techno@gateway/tor-sasl/technonerd] has quit [Remote host closed the connection] 21:44 -!- technonerd [~techno@gateway/tor-sasl/technonerd] has joined #joinmarket 21:59 -!- xochon_ [~user@gateway/tor-sasl/xochon] has quit [Remote host closed the connection] 22:00 -!- xochon_ [~user@gateway/tor-sasl/xochon] has joined #joinmarket 22:30 -!- Evanito [~Evanito@cpe-76-87-174-228.socal.res.rr.com] has quit [Remote host closed the connection] 22:31 -!- Evanito [~Evanito@cpe-76-87-174-228.socal.res.rr.com] has joined #joinmarket 22:47 -!- jonatack [~jon@2a01:e0a:53c:a200:bb54:3be5:c3d0:9ce5] has quit [Quit: jonatack] 23:14 -!- coconutanna [~coconutan@gateway/tor-sasl/coconutanna] has quit [Remote host closed the connection] 23:15 -!- coconutanna [~coconutan@gateway/tor-sasl/coconutanna] has joined #joinmarket 23:57 -!- nixbitcoin [~nixbitcoi@gateway/tor-sasl/nixbitcoin] has quit [Remote host closed the connection] 23:59 -!- nixbitcoin [~nixbitcoi@gateway/tor-sasl/nixbitcoin] has joined #joinmarket --- Log closed Tue Jul 14 00:00:19 2020